So I'm having a relatively new problem with DosBox and I don't know where to look for the problem's source. I'm running Windows 7 SP1 for reference.
I go through the mounting process just fine, I verify the directory is mounted correctly by running dir and it shows everything, then I go to the mount letter as per usual.
Previously, when I did something like "setup.exe" or "install.exe" from the mounted letter it would execute it. I was able to run several games including Dark Reign and Crusader: No Regret.
But now, when I do that, it inserts "win" before the command and that blocks it from running due to being an illegal command.
For example
J:/
J:/setup.exe
J:/win SETUP.EXE
Illegal command: win not found.
Where is the "win" coming from, why is it automatically inserting it, and how do I make it stop?
I checked my config file for dosbox and couldn't find anything matching that specific command. Didn't find anything in the "intro" or "help" commands within dosbox itself. I have literally no idea what's going on.
